The 2026 World Cup has seen its share of refereeing flashpoints. The most recent involved French referee François Letexier's handling of Argentina's dramatic 3-2 comeback win over Egypt, where a 25-second-old foul on Lisandro Martínez led to Egypt's second goal being disallowed. Egyptian coach Hossam Hassan openly questioned the tournament's integrity, stating there "seems to have been pressure on the Argentine side."
Now, the roles are reversed. FIFA has assigned an all-Argentine crew to France's match — a decision that carries heavy symbolic weight.
Facundo Tello, 44, has been a FIFA-listed referee for seven years. This is his second World Cup, and he also officiated two matches at Euro 2024 as part of the UEFA-CONMEBOL cooperation agreement. His disciplinary record suggests a firm hand:

Notably, Tello's only red card at a major tournament came against a Moroccan player — Walid Cheddira in the 2022 World Cup quarterfinal.
France and Argentina have met in two of the last three World Cup finals (2018 was France vs. Croatia). The 2022 final was a 3-3 thriller decided by penalties, with controversial spot-kick decisions still debated today. With both teams on opposite sides of the bracket, a potential final rematch looms. Some argue that a Morocco victory over France would increase Argentina's path to back-to-back titles — making the referee's nationality a talking point, fair or not.
